NOTE:  For the first six months of the CHUM chart's existence,
positions 1 through 10 listed both artist and song title; 
positions 11 through 50 listed song title only.  
The transcript of this chart includes artist information 
for positions 11 through 50, based on 'best guess' 
information concerning records issued at the time with the 
appropriate title.  It was quite common during this era for
several artists to release competing versions of the same
song at the same time.
